A recap on differences between Goji berries and Persimmon

  • Goji berries have more Iron, and Calcium, however, Persimmon is higher in Vitamin C.
  • Goji berries covers your daily Iron needs 54% more than Persimmon.
  • Persimmon contains 298 times less Sodium than Goji berries. Goji berries contain 298mg of Sodium, while Persimmon contains 1mg.

Food varieties used in this article are Goji berries, dried and Persimmons, native, raw.
